美文网首页Swift基础入坑
Swift类型推导&基本运算

Swift类型推导&基本运算

作者: iOS_July | 来源:发表于2018-06-25 16:31 被阅读19次

    一、类型推导

    Swift是强类型的语言
    Swift中任何一个标识符都有明确的类型

    注意点:
    1> 如果定义一个标识符时有直接进行赋值,那么标识符后面的类型可以省略
    
    2>因为Swift有类型推导,会自动根据后面的赋值来决定前面的标识符的数据类型
    
    3>可以通过 option+鼠标左键 来查看变量的数据类型
    
    option

    二、基本运算

    Swift中在进行基本运算时必须要保证类型一致,否则会出错

    • 相同类型之间才可以进行运算
    • Swift中没有隐式转换

    数据类型转换

    • Int类型转为Double类型,使用:Double标识符
    • Double类型转为Int类型,使用:Int标识符
    let a : Int = 10
    let b = 20.0
    let result = a + Int(b)
    

    相关文章

      网友评论

        本文标题:Swift类型推导&基本运算

        本文链接:https://www.haomeiwen.com/subject/sihyyftx.html